{"id":"CVE-2026-90387","summary":"swiotlb: Preserve allocation virtual address for dynamic pools","details":"In the Linux kernel, the following vulnerability has been resolved:\n\nswiotlb: Preserve allocation virtual address for dynamic pools\n\nswiotlb_alloc_tlb() can allocate from the DMA atomic pool when a decrypted\npool is needed from atomic context. With CONFIG_DMA_DIRECT_REMAP, the\natomic pool is backed by remapped virtual addresses, which are not the same\nas the direct-map addresses returned by phys_to_virt().\n\nswiotlb_init_io_tlb_pool() currently reconstructs the pool virtual address\nfrom the physical start address. For atomic-pool backed allocations this\nstores the wrong address in pool-\u003evaddr. Later, swiotlb_free_tlb() passes\nthat address to dma_free_from_pool(), which will fail to recognize the\nchunk\n\nPass the virtual address returned by the allocation path into\nswiotlb_init_io_tlb_pool(), and store that address in pool-\u003evaddr. This\nkeeps the pool free path using the same virtual address as the allocator.","modified":"2026-09-18T03:48:37.969792570Z","published":"2026-09-17T16:09:22.493Z","database_specific":{"cna_assigner":"Linux","osv_generated_from":"https://github.com/CVEProject/cvelistV5/tree/main/cves/2026/90xxx/CVE-2026-90387.json"},"references":[{"type":"PACKAGE","url":"https://git.kernel.org/pub/scm/linux/kernel/git/stable/linux.git"},{"type":"WEB","url":"https://git.kernel.org/stable/c/35e0103177826430b5df888b1506239d41e76ab5"},{"type":"WEB","url":"https://git.kernel.org/stable/c/45507dcb0847e96add4455274b12df0eca6590b4"},{"type":"WEB","url":"https://git.kernel.org/stable/c/57d29044d0f29a76c6ec0c112c8c7371d5608dc7"},{"type":"WEB","url":"https://git.kernel.org/stable/c/68bf3ebd8e7020dae58e8aa14c7d482738bff9a8"},{"type":"WEB","url":"https://git.kernel.org/stable/c/c1f4d7763cdf1b9e0d35c14aa6f52d0512a36319"},{"type":"ADVISORY","url":"https://github.com/CVEProject/cvelistV5/tree/main/cves/2026/90xxx/CVE-2026-90387.json"},{"type":"ADVISORY","url":"https://nvd.nist.gov/vuln/detail/CVE-2026-90387"}],"affected":[{"ranges":[{"type":"GIT","repo":"https://git.kernel.org/pub/scm/linux/kernel/git/stable/linux.git","events":[{"introduced":"79636caad3618e2b38457f6e298c9b31ba82b489"},{"fixed":"68bf3ebd8e7020dae58e8aa14c7d482738bff9a8"},{"fixed":"45507dcb0847e96add4455274b12df0eca6590b4"},{"fixed":"35e0103177826430b5df888b1506239d41e76ab5"},{"fixed":"c1f4d7763cdf1b9e0d35c14aa6f52d0512a36319"},{"fixed":"57d29044d0f29a76c6ec0c112c8c7371d5608dc7"}]}],"database_specific":{"source":"https://storage.googleapis.com/cve-osv-conversion/osv-output/CVE-2026-90387.json"}},{"package":{"name":"Kernel","ecosystem":"Linux"},"ranges":[{"type":"ECOSYSTEM","events":[{"introduced":"6.6.0"},{"fixed":"6.6.157"}]},{"type":"ECOSYSTEM","events":[{"introduced":"6.7.0"},{"fixed":"6.12.110"}]},{"type":"ECOSYSTEM","events":[{"introduced":"6.13.0"},{"fixed":"6.18.52"}]},{"type":"ECOSYSTEM","events":[{"introduced":"6.19.0"},{"fixed":"7.2.6"}]}],"database_specific":{"source":"https://storage.googleapis.com/cve-osv-conversion/osv-output/CVE-2026-90387.json"}}],"schema_version":"1.9.0"}
